CC -!- FUNCTION: The proteasome is a multicatalytic proteinase complex which CC is characterized by its ability to cleave peptides with Arg, Phe, Tyr, CC Leu, and Glu adjacent to the leaving group at neutral or slightly basic CC pH. The proteasome has an ATP-dependent proteolytic activity. CC -!- SUBUNIT: The 26S proteasome consists of a 20S proteasome core and two CC 19S regulatory subunits. The 20S proteasome core is composed of 28 CC subunits that are arranged in four stacked rings, resulting in a CC barrel-shaped structure. The two end rings are each formed by seven CC alpha subunits, and the two central rings are each formed by seven beta CC subunits. The catalytic chamber with the active sites is on the inside CC of the barrel (By similarity). {ECO:0000250}. CC -!- SUBCELLULAR LOCATION: Cytoplasm {ECO:0000250}. Nucleus {ECO:0000250}.
